Overview of Utilisation of Electrical Power Book
This book on Utilisation of Electrical Power Including Electrical Drives and Electric Traction has been written for students preparing for B.E./B.Tech. and competitive examinations. It consists of nine chapters in all, covering the various topics systematically and exhaustively. Chapters on Electrical drives and Electric traction form the significant portion of the book.Salient Features:The presentation of the subject matter is very systematic and the language of text is lucid, direct and easy to understand.Each chapter of the book is saturated with much needed text supported by neat and self-explanatory diagrams to make the subject self-speaking to a great extent.A large number of solved examples, properly graded, have been added in various chapters to enable the students to attempt different types of questions in the examination without any difficulty.At the end of each chapter Highlights, Objective Type Questions, Theoretical Questions and Unsolved Examples have been added to make the book a complete unit in all respects.
